I've had 2 of these in my apartment for about a year, they really made the space look more open
(and a lot nicer) you can't see the seems, and I was able to put it up by myself. Lining the first piece up is the hardest part once you get going it's pretty easy, one of the walls I even went around cabinets, a window and a door. This is removable with out removing the paint - but only if you don't have to rest it multiple times! of my 8 pieces, I only messed up the first one, and after the fifth adjustment - I did take paint off the wall. That being said, one or two adjustments doesn't hurt the wall or the paint. After a year everything is still in place! Nothing has peeled down, I couldn't believe the difference just one of these made in brightening up our studio apartment.

Looks exactly as pictured. Amazing product which changes a drab wall from boring to exciting easily and at reasonable cost. For renters, or home owners on a tight budget--- this product is the answer. Get a buddy to help! NOT a one person job...
Buy enough product for the job.
Walls longer than 12' and taller than 7' will require TWO of the larger sized rolls (100" X 144").
To calculate your walls sq footage, multiple length of wall by its height (L X H = sq foot).
Product (100" X 144") will cover approximately 100 sq feet, assuming my math skills are functioning this morning.
For walls requiring more than 100 sq feet of product, there's a dilemma to consider...
A second roll will NOT match up with the first roll, so you'll need to think creatively to resolve that situation.
Possible solutions:
1. Consider applying the product horizontally, instead of vertically, which may help cut down on the amount of product you're cutting to fit the wall, and subsequently wasting it! Position the product both ways before applying to calculate which direction wastes less product.
2. Make the wall smaller... How? Simple!
Create a border on either side or both sides of the wall, using a product called TemPaint: Removable Peel-and-Stick Paint. Available on Amazon? Well yes, naturally. I chose Portland Gray, because it compliments the colors of the product and the gray/black/white theme of my living room. https://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B01KYA0PA0/ref=oh_aui_detailpage_o01_s00?ie=UTF8&psc=1
Its cheaper than buying a 2nd roll of product, and you avoid the headache and most likely "less than perfect outcome" of trying to match up two rolls of product, which were never meant to match up with each other.
3. Attempt the impossible. Try to match up two rolls...
If you pull it off, you have more stamina and obsessive determination than the rest of us...
If that kinda sounds like you, I suggest you start the second roll in REVERSE order.
The "rolls" are actually 6 individual sheets numbered from 1 to 6, the order in which they must be hung.
But you're obsessive and have a gignormous wall to cover, soo...
Begin the second "roll" with sheet number 6, since its identical to the last sheet placed on the wall (number 6).
I wouldn't attempt it, but if I did, that's how I'd do it. Good luck and if done properly, your regrets will be few.

Yes the finished product looks great. It's different and we love it. However, our pieces did not line up, some of which were off by a quarter of an inch so we had to cut a couple pieces in half, overlap then reposition to get us back on track. Granted the lines are still not lined up but it's not nearly as bad as it was and thank goodness it's stone mural... So "cracks" can be camouflaged. Took some work. 2 person job for sure. I cleaned the walls before applying the wallpaper... A couple times, yes my paint did come off so that sucked but for as many times as we put it on, took it off and on repeat... I'm glad it was sticky. To smooth out edges we just used our CC and my advice for creases or little bubbles (you will get them) take a little pin and just make a tiny hole, swipe the card over it and bubble goes away or the crease blends in. Wallpaper is of good material too when it comes to reapplying, it's forgiving. I do plan to purchase another set for my son's bedroom.
